Other Supplies: Distress Inks and applicators (Wild Honey, Picked Raspberry and Worn Lipstick), Assorted Bazzill cardstock, Gold Glitter card, Assorted adhesive gems and pearls, Assorted sequins, Sentiment stamp, Pipette and spritzer, Repositionable spray adhesive
- Use thin paper to die-cut a butterfly mask and attach to the white background using repositionable spray adhesive.
- Apply the Distress Inks over the mask using the foam applicators and spritz with clean water to create a mottled effect.
- Apply the inks directly onto a craft mat and spritz with clean water before drawing some of the colour with a pipette. Use the pipette to apply the inks to the layout forming the splatter effects and remove the mask once dry.
- Die-cut a series of concentric circles in your chosen colours finishing with a white circle in the centre and cut in half to create your rainbow before mounting in place on the layout.
- Print, crop and mount your photographs before stamping the sentiment.
- Die-cut and layer the large daisy and mount onto the layout before die-cutting a number of smaller flowers.
- Die-cut the word ’hello’ from gold glitter card and mount onto the layout together with the smaller flowers.
- Decorate the flower centres using an assortment of adhesive gems and pearls before attaching a smattering of sequins for decorative effect.
